Caitlin Clark’s Stalker Told FBI He Only Had ‘Imaginary Relationship’ Days Before His Arrest
So scary! Newly obtained video has surfaced in the #CaitlinClark stalking case and it is chilling. The footage, captured on January 8 outside an Indianapolis hotel, shows Michael Lewis repeatedly telling FBI agents that he only had an “imaginary relationship” with the WNBA star.

In the video, which was just released but cannot be shared here due to copyright restrictions, Lewis downplays his actions after sending Caitlin numerous thre@ts and $exually explicit messages starting in December 2024.

He even told investigators it was “just a play, a fun thing” and invited them to search his room.

Despite warnings to stop, Lewis continued to harass Caitlin. He was arrested just four days later, on January 12, and ultimately pleaded guilty in July to stalking and h@rassment.

A judge sentenced him to two and a half years in prison and ordered no-contact restrictions along with internet limitations. *Are stalking cases taken seriously enough before they turn dangerous?*
